Hey Guys,
I really think I'm blind. Yesterday a friend did a very simple card trick but I really don't know how he did it Im sure I can learn the trick here but I don't know where to search in this forum. The trick looks like this You take some cards ... I don't know the principle... 2 joker, 4 aces, 3 cards with the same number , 2 queens and so on. You shuffle the cards and someone picks a card, looks at it and puts it back. Than you give the cards to the guy who picked a card and tell him to shuffle the cards... after that, you take the cards and can tell him instantly which card he had chosen before... I hope I could explain it a little bit. My english is not the best And I hope you can tell me what this trick is about and how it works...seems to be so easy. |

You're not blind - often the simpler the effect - the more decepetive it is. I don't do card tricks but I do know there are countless ways to find a card someone has chosen.
Have a look in the All In The Cards and Street Magic forums. Destiny |
MagiCanada Regular user Vancouver 140 Posts |
You may want to try Card College Light by Roberto Giobbi. You'll get a lot of great card tricks to learn. Any general magic book should help you though. If you don't find the EXACT trick you'll at least find something similar.
Happy hunting, good luck - have fun. |
